Heavy-Duty Steel Cord Belts: Solving 5 Critical Failures in High-Load Conveyance

In the world of heavy industry—mining, bulk terminal logistics, and cement production—the steel cord conveyor belt is the undisputed backbone of productivity. When you are transporting thousands of tons of material over several kilometers, the belt is under immense tension. A single failure isn't just a maintenance issue; it's a multi-million-dollar operational catastrophe.

1. Preventing Cord Pull-out: The Power of Co-polymer Bonding

The Pain Point: The most common failure in a heavy-duty belt is the separation of the rubber cover from the steel cords (delamination) or the steel cords pulling out under peak tension. This usually happens because the bonding interface is too weak.

The ANNILTE Technical Solution: We utilize a Special Drum Vulcanization Technology to transform the rubber cover's molecular structure into a Co-polymer Molecular Chain.

  • Structural Integrity: This co-polymer structure is significantly more stable than the single-molecule chains found in commodity belts.
  • Performance Metric: Our rubber covers maintain a strength of ≥10N per square millimeter at 1% strain. This ensures an unbreakable bond between the rubber and the high-tensile steel cables, providing the highest safety factor in the industry.

2. Alpine Reliability: The "High-Toughness Window" for Extreme Cold

The Pain Point: In outdoor mining or port environments (such as Northern Europe, Canada, or Russia), standard rubber belts become hard and brittle in winter. Once the rubber cracks, moisture reaches the steel cords, leading to internal corrosion and sudden snaps.

The ANNILTE Technical Solution: Through precise chemical formula modulation, we stabilize our rubber’s elastic modulus within the 800-1000 MPa "High-Toughness Window."

  • Impact Resilience: This ensures the belt remains supple and retains its low-temperature impact toughness even at -40°C. By preventing surface cracks, we shield the internal steel cords from the elements, doubling the belt's lifespan in harsh climates.

3. Ending the Maintenance Nightmare: HST Zero-Tracking Technology

The Pain Point: A heavy-duty steel cord belt is incredibly heavy. If it runs off-center (tracking deviation), the lateral forces can destroy the conveyor frame and grind down the belt edges in days. Constant manual adjustment of the idlers is a massive drain on labor.

The ANNILTE Technical Solution: Every ANNILTE steel cord belt undergoes HST (Heat Setting Technology) Secondary Setting.

  • Internal Stress Relief: Tracking issues are almost always caused by non-uniform density or residual internal stress from the manufacturing process. HST eliminates these stresses, "relaxing" the belt into a perfectly straight state.
  • The Result: A belt that runs true from the first day of installation, requiring near-zero adjustment and protecting your infrastructure from edge-wear damage.

4. The Splice is the Weakest Link: MI Stability Matters

The Pain Point: Statistically, 80% of steel cord belt failures happen at the splice. If the raw material used in the jointing process has inconsistent flow properties, the vulcanized joint will be weak and prone to fatigue failure.

The ANNILTE Technical Solution: We source our rubber compounds exclusively from Fortune 500 raw material suppliers, ensuring an absolute Melt Index (MI) stability.

  • Durability Proof: Stable MI is the secret to a high-strength thermal bond. In our lab tests, ANNILTE belts show a fatigue variation of less than 5% after 10,000 cycles. When your team splices an ANNILTE belt, you are creating a connection as strong as the original material.

5. Grade-A UV and Environmental Aging Resistance

The Pain Point: Long-distance conveyors are exposed to relentless UV radiation and ozone. Over time, the rubber "chalks," loses its elasticity, and develops deep grooves that trap material and moisture.

The ANNILTE Technical Solution: We incorporate a complex additive package featuring HALS (Hindered Amine Light Stabilizers) and nano-scale anti-ozonants.

  • Long-Term Performance: After a 3000-hour accelerated aging test, our belts maintain a mechanical property retention rate of >90%. The surface remains smooth and intact, resisting the environmental degradation that destroys competitors' belts.
